California Methane Accounting Policies Raise Concerns Over Double Counting and Climate Integrity in Dairy Sector

California’s ambitious climate agenda is currently facing intense scrutiny as environmental advocates and policy experts warn that the state’s accounting methods for methane emissions may be fundamentally flawed. At the heart of the controversy is the state’s treatment of factory farm gas systems—specifically methane digesters on large-scale dairy farms—which are being credited across multiple climate programs simultaneously. This practice, often referred to as "double counting," suggests that while California appears to be meeting its aggressive greenhouse gas reduction targets on paper, the actual physical reduction of gases in the atmosphere may be significantly overstated.

By treating the capture of methane from manure lagoons as a "carbon-negative" activity, the state has created a lucrative financial ecosystem for the dairy industry. However, critics argue that this framework allows the same metric ton of prevented emissions to be used to satisfy livestock sector mandates while also generating credits that allow fossil fuel producers to continue emitting greenhouse gases under the Low Carbon Fuel Standard (LCFS). The result is a complex web of subsidies and credits that may be incentivizing the very industrial farming practices the state aims to regulate.

The Mechanics of Methane Capture and Carbon Negative Scoring

To understand the current controversy, one must look at how California calculates the "carbon intensity" of transportation fuels. Every year, California dairy farms emit hundreds of thousands of tons of methane, a greenhouse gas that is roughly 25 to 80 times more potent than carbon dioxide over a 20-year period. This methane is primarily produced when massive amounts of livestock manure are stored in open-air lagoons, where anaerobic decomposition releases the gas into the atmosphere.

To mitigate this, the California Air Resources Board (CARB) and the California Department of Food and Agriculture (CDFA) have promoted the installation of methane digesters. These systems involve placing a physical cover over manure lagoons to trap the methane, which is then refined into "renewable natural gas" (RNG) and injected into pipelines for use as vehicle fuel.

Under the Low Carbon Fuel Standard (LCFS), CARB uses a "well-to-wheel" life-cycle analysis to determine the environmental impact of a fuel. Because capturing manure methane prevents it from entering the atmosphere, CARB assigns dairy-derived RNG a massive negative carbon intensity score. In essence, the state treats the production of this fuel as if it were a carbon-sequestration device, effectively "sucking" carbon out of the air. This negative score allows dairy digester projects to generate highly valuable LCFS credits, which are then sold to oil refineries and distributors who need them to offset the high carbon intensity of gasoline and diesel.

A History of Legislative Mandates and Methane Targets

The push for methane capture is rooted in several key pieces of California legislation. In 2006, the Global Warming Solutions Act (AB 32) set the stage for the state’s cap-and-trade and LCFS programs. More recently, Senate Bill 1383, passed in 2016, specifically mandated a 40 percent reduction in methane emissions from 2013 levels by the year 2030.

To meet these targets, the state has funneled hundreds of millions of dollars into the dairy sector. The CDFA’s Dairy Digester Research and Development Program has provided nearly $200 million in grants since 2015. These efforts are currently on track to prevent approximately 1.8 million tons of carbon dioxide equivalent (CO2e) from being emitted annually by the end of 2023.

However, the accounting becomes problematic when these same reductions are applied to different sectors. The state attributes the cuts at dairy farms to the "livestock sector" to meet SB 1383 goals. Simultaneously, when that methane is turned into fuel, the state credits the reduction to the "transportation sector" via the LCFS. Critics like Danny Cullenward, a lawyer and policy director at the nonprofit Carbon Plan, describe this as a "classic case of double counting," where the same physical ton of carbon is used to demonstrate progress in two distinct areas of the state’s climate portfolio.

The Case of Calgren and Vander Poel Dairy

The scale of this issue is illustrated by specific projects in the San Joaquin Valley. In 2018, the state awarded a $1.9 million grant to Calgren Dairy Fuels for a project at Vander Poel Dairy in Tulare County. The farm, which houses approximately 11,000 cattle, installed a methane digester expected to prevent 290,000 metric tons of CO2e emissions over a decade—an impact equivalent to removing 6,250 cars from the road.

While the CDFA logs these savings toward livestock sector targets, CARB simultaneously allows the project to participate in the LCFS. This means the 290,000 tons are not just a "reduction" for the dairy industry; they are also "credits" that permit the continued combustion of fossil fuels elsewhere in the state. By counting the reduction twice, the state may be creating a statistical illusion of progress that does not reflect the total volume of greenhouse gases entering the atmosphere.

The Aliso Canyon Mitigation and Triple Counting

The concerns regarding double counting extend beyond the LCFS and livestock targets. A third layer of complexity exists in the form of the Aliso Canyon Mitigation Agreement. This program was established to offset the 2015 SoCalGas leak, the largest natural gas leak in U.S. history, which released 109,000 metric tons of methane and forced thousands of Southern California residents to evacuate.

To mitigate the damage, CARB distributed over $25 million in loans to dairy farms to build digesters, with the goal of capturing enough methane to cancel out the Aliso Canyon disaster. Investigations by Grist and The Counter identified at least eight instances where dairy projects funded by Aliso Canyon mitigation loans were also generating LCFS credits.

In these cases, a single methane reduction is used to:

  1. Offset the 2015 Aliso Canyon gas leak.
  2. Meet the 2030 livestock methane mandate.
  3. Lower the average carbon intensity of California’s transportation fuel mix.

Environmental groups, represented by Public Justice, filed a petition to CARB arguing that this arrangement produces a "perverse result." When a dairy digester generates an LCFS credit from a project already funded as a legal mitigation for a gas leak, it allows a fossil fuel company to emit more CO2. This effectively cancels out the mitigation value of the project, meaning the Aliso Canyon leak is never truly neutralized on a one-to-one basis.

The "Additionality" Debate and Perverse Incentives

Central to the critique of California’s policy is the concept of "additionality." In climate policy, a reduction is considered "additional" only if it would not have occurred without the specific incentive provided by a program. Critics argue that if a dairy farm receives a grant from the CDFA or a loan from the Aliso Canyon fund to build a digester, the methane reduction is already happening. Therefore, allowing that farm to also generate LCFS credits provides no "additional" climate benefit; it simply provides a windfall profit for the operator.

"There is no causal link between the LCFS and those reductions happening" in these stacked scenarios, says Brent Newell, a senior attorney who has represented residents in petitions against CARB.

Furthermore, the extreme profitability of "stacking" these incentives—combining state grants, federal tax credits, and LCFS revenues—has raised fears of perverse incentives. If producing manure becomes more profitable than producing milk, there is a financial motivation for factory farms to increase their herd sizes or maintain inefficient "wet" manure management systems to maximize methane production. Chevron executives, in a 2021 investor meeting, projected "double-digit returns" on their digester investments, fueled largely by the negative carbon intensity scores granted by California.

Industry Defense: The Necessity of "Stacking"

Representatives of the dairy industry and digester developers maintain that these multiple revenue streams are essential for the technology’s adoption. Michael Boccadoro, executive director of DairyCares, argues that digester projects are capital-intensive and carry significant operational risks. Without the ability to "stack" incentives from LCFS, grants, and other programs, he contends that many projects would be financially unviable, and the methane would simply continue to be released into the atmosphere.

The California Air Resources Board has echoed this sentiment, disputing the "double counting" label. In official responses, CARB spokespeople have stated that the programs are designed to be complementary. By encouraging methane capture at dairies and directing that gas into the transportation sector, the agency argues it is simultaneously solving an agricultural waste problem and displacing fossil fuels like diesel.

Broader Implications and Future Outlook

Despite the pushback from environmental advocates, CARB denied a 2021 petition to reconsider the LCFS accounting methods. The agency argued that it could not make piecemeal changes while it was in the middle of a broader update to the state’s "Scoping Plan," the roadmap for achieving carbon neutrality by 2045.

In the meantime, the digester industry is expanding rapidly. As of early 2022, nearly 100 additional digesters were under construction in California, almost all of which are expected to participate in the LCFS program. By 2021, manure-based fuels already accounted for about 10 percent of all LCFS credits generated, despite representing a tiny fraction of the total fuel volume.

The debate over California’s methane accounting serves as a cautionary tale for other jurisdictions looking to implement similar market-based climate solutions. While the state’s data shows a downward trend in carbon intensity, the "paper reductions" created by double and triple counting may be masking a much slower rate of actual atmospheric improvement. As the 2030 deadline for methane reduction approaches, the pressure on California regulators to ensure "additionality" and transparency in its climate ledger is only expected to grow. Without a more rigorous accounting framework, the state risks undermining the integrity of its most celebrated environmental policies.
